Einführung in Relationale Datenbanken
Das Konzept der Relationalität im Kontext von Datenbanken bezieht sich auf die Art und Weise, wie Daten organisiert und verwaltet werden. Die zentrale Idee hinter relationalen Datenbanken ist die Verwendung von Tabellen zur Speicherung von Daten und zur Definition von Beziehungen zwischen ihnen.
Einige beliebte relationale Datenbanken
Einige beliebte relationale Datenbanken umfassen verschiedene Datenbank-Managementsysteme, die jeweils eigene Funktionen bieten. MySQL und PostgreSQL sind Open-Source-DBMS (Database Management System), wobei MySQL häufig für Webanwendungen verwendet wird und PostgreSQL erweiterte Möglichkeiten bietet.
Im Gegensatz dazu sind Oracle Database und Microsoft SQL Server kommerzielle Systeme, die eine hohe Leistung und Skalierbarkeit bieten und sich daher für große Unternehmensanwendungen eignen.
Die Hauptunterschiede zwischen ihnen liegen in der Lizenzierung und in zusätzlichen Funktionen wie der Integration mit anderen Systemen sowie der Unterstützung für komplexe Funktionalitäten.
Unterschied zu nicht-relationalen Datenbanken
Relationale Datenbanken speichern Daten in Tabellen mit einem festen Schema und unterstützen SQL für Abfragen. Sie eignen sich besonders für strukturierte Daten mit klaren Beziehungen untereinander.
Nicht-relationale Datenbanken (NoSQL) können verschiedene Datenmodellierungsarten (Dokumente, Graphen, Key-Value) verwenden und benötigen kein festes Schema. Sie eignen sich besonders für unstrukturierte Daten und große Datenmengen, die eine hohe Skalierbarkeit und Flexibilität erfordern.
Anwendung relationaler Datenbanken
Relationale Datenbanken eignen sich am besten, wenn klar strukturierte Daten gespeichert werden müssen, bei denen jede Information in Beziehung zu einer anderen steht. Sie sind ideal für Situationen, in denen Datenintegrität wichtig ist und Genauigkeit gewährleistet werden muss.
Zusätzlich werden relationale Datenbanken unerlässlich, wenn komplexe Abfragen ausgeführt und Transaktionen verwaltet werden müssen, um die Zuverlässigkeit der Abläufe und die Einhaltung aller Beziehungen zwischen den Daten sicherzustellen.
1. Was ist das Hauptelement einer relationalen Datenbank?
2. Welcher Schlüssel stellt die Einzigartigkeit jedes Datensatzes in einer Tabelle sicher?
3. Wann sind relationale Datenbanken am besten geeignet?
Danke für Ihr Feedback!
Fragen Sie AI
Fragen Sie AI
Fragen Sie alles oder probieren Sie eine der vorgeschlagenen Fragen, um unser Gespräch zu beginnen
Awesome!
Completion rate improved to 3.45
Einführung in Relationale Datenbanken
Swipe um das Menü anzuzeigen
Das Konzept der Relationalität im Kontext von Datenbanken bezieht sich auf die Art und Weise, wie Daten organisiert und verwaltet werden. Die zentrale Idee hinter relationalen Datenbanken ist die Verwendung von Tabellen zur Speicherung von Daten und zur Definition von Beziehungen zwischen ihnen.
Einige beliebte relationale Datenbanken
Einige beliebte relationale Datenbanken umfassen verschiedene Datenbank-Managementsysteme, die jeweils eigene Funktionen bieten. MySQL und PostgreSQL sind Open-Source-DBMS (Database Management System), wobei MySQL häufig für Webanwendungen verwendet wird und PostgreSQL erweiterte Möglichkeiten bietet.
Im Gegensatz dazu sind Oracle Database und Microsoft SQL Server kommerzielle Systeme, die eine hohe Leistung und Skalierbarkeit bieten und sich daher für große Unternehmensanwendungen eignen.
Die Hauptunterschiede zwischen ihnen liegen in der Lizenzierung und in zusätzlichen Funktionen wie der Integration mit anderen Systemen sowie der Unterstützung für komplexe Funktionalitäten.
Unterschied zu nicht-relationalen Datenbanken
Relationale Datenbanken speichern Daten in Tabellen mit einem festen Schema und unterstützen SQL für Abfragen. Sie eignen sich besonders für strukturierte Daten mit klaren Beziehungen untereinander.
Nicht-relationale Datenbanken (NoSQL) können verschiedene Datenmodellierungsarten (Dokumente, Graphen, Key-Value) verwenden und benötigen kein festes Schema. Sie eignen sich besonders für unstrukturierte Daten und große Datenmengen, die eine hohe Skalierbarkeit und Flexibilität erfordern.
Anwendung relationaler Datenbanken
Relationale Datenbanken eignen sich am besten, wenn klar strukturierte Daten gespeichert werden müssen, bei denen jede Information in Beziehung zu einer anderen steht. Sie sind ideal für Situationen, in denen Datenintegrität wichtig ist und Genauigkeit gewährleistet werden muss.
Zusätzlich werden relationale Datenbanken unerlässlich, wenn komplexe Abfragen ausgeführt und Transaktionen verwaltet werden müssen, um die Zuverlässigkeit der Abläufe und die Einhaltung aller Beziehungen zwischen den Daten sicherzustellen.
1. Was ist das Hauptelement einer relationalen Datenbank?
2. Welcher Schlüssel stellt die Einzigartigkeit jedes Datensatzes in einer Tabelle sicher?
3. Wann sind relationale Datenbanken am besten geeignet?
Danke für Ihr Feedback!